首页 > 网络运维 > Linux&centos > 正文

CentOS常见服务详解

CentOS常见服务详解

摘要:CentOS是使用最为广泛的Linux发行版之一,具有稳定、可靠、安全等优点。CentOS在搭建网络服务器时,常见的服务有多种,其主要包括Ftp服务、邮件服务、网站服务以及数据库服务等。本文将介绍CentOS常见的服务,即Ftp服务、邮件服务、网站服务以及数据库服务,并带标题的详细说明其安装实现原理及特性等。

一、Ftp服务

FTP(File Transfer Protocol)协议是一种网络文件传输协议,它定义了网络文件传输中所采用的安全性、识别机制和操作方式。FTP服务器需要在CentOS系统中安装vsftpd服务,vsftpd服务支持匿名访问以及虚拟用户登录,并可以通过虚拟用户来实现安全服务,提高FTP服务的安全性。安装vsftpd服务的具体步骤是:首先安装vsftpd软件包,然后配置vsftpd的配置文件,最后启动vsftpd服务,就可以完成FTP服务的安装。

二、邮件服务

邮件服务用于将电子邮件(电子邮件是指在网络上发送和接收文字、图片、视频和音频等文件的过程)从一台计算机发送到另一台计算机。CentOS提供了两种邮件服务:Postfix和sendmail,其中Postfix是一款开源的分布式发送/接收邮件服务器,可以快速、可靠的传递邮件,而sendmail是一款完整的邮件传递系统,具有支持邮件映射等功能。安装Postfix的具体步骤是:首先安装Postfix软件包,然后通过修改配置文件使之成为SMTP服务器,最后启动Postfix服务,就可以完成邮件服务的安装。

三、网站服务

网站服务是指将网站文件部署在远程服务器上,实现公众浏览和更新网站内容的功能。CentOS上可以使用Apache、Nginx和IIS等web服务器来搭建网站服务,其中Apache是最常见的网站服务器,它支持PHP及MySQL数据库,支持虚拟主机等功能,可以满足不同网站服务的需求。安装Apache的具体步骤是:首先安装Apache软件包,然后配置Apache的配置文件,最后启动Apache服务,就可以完成网站服务的安装。

四、数据库服务

数据库服务是指网站用来存储和管理网站的所有数据的系统。CentOS上支持常用的数据库服务器,包括MySQL、MariaDB、PostgreSQL等,它们都是关系型数据库服务器,支持表及表之间的关系,可以有效管理网站的各种数据。安装MySQL的具体步骤是:首先安装MySQL软件包,然后配置MySQL的配置文件,最后启动MySQL服务,就可以完成数据库服务的安装。

综上所述,CentOS提供的常见服务包括Ftp服务、邮件服务、网站服务以及数据库服务,它们可以满足大多数服务器搭建的需求,同时也提高了服务器的安全性和可靠性,为企业提供了更优质的服务。

打赏
海报

本文转载自互联网,旨在分享有价值的内容,文章如有侵权请联系删除,部分文章如未署名作者来源请联系我们及时备注,感谢您的支持。

转载请注明本文地址:http://atpbike.com/article/centos/3116.html

相关推荐

支付宝
微信
赞助本站